In the stark landscape of Umeå Indie, identity is forged in the crucible of isolation and collective idealism. It's a defiant stand against the homogenizing forces of mainstream culture, a commitment to local authenticity in a globalized world. The friction arises from the pursuit of sincerity and ethical living within a system that often values commodification over conviction. It is the sound of a community grappling with what it means to be true to oneself when the world demands compromise, a collective yearning for a more just existence.
Guitar riffs oscillate between shimmering introspection and jagged, urgent declarations. Basslines often provide a melodic counterpoint, grounding the ethereal or the aggressive. Drums are typically dynamic, pushing and pulling the tempo with an almost nervous energy. Vocals shift from hushed, melancholic whispers to full-throated, passionate cries, imbued with a sense of conviction. The overall sound is one of contained tension, a deliberate refusal of excessive polish in favor of raw, unmediated emotional transfer.

Umeå Indie crystallized a specific strain of northern European youth culture, demonstrating how geographical isolation could foster intense creative communities and a potent, ethically charged sonic output. It proved that independent spirit, intellectual rigor, and raw emotional honesty could coalesce into a globally resonant sound, influencing waves of subsequent indie and hardcore movements.
